Met Gala 2025 was awash with stars wearing tuxedos, pants … and little else. It’s about female strength, experts suggest
The 2025 Met Gala, themed “Superfine: Tailoring Black Style,” not only celebrated Black dandyism and menswear but also spotlighted a bold fashion statement: the resurgence of the “no trousers” or “day knicker” trend. This daring style, characterized by high-fashion underwear or bodysuits worn without traditional bottoms, took center stage, challenging conventional dress codes and redefining red carpet norms.
The Met Gala’s Pantless Parade
Despite the gala’s emphasis on tailored elegance, several attendees embraced the pantless trend, merging avant-garde fashion with personal expression. Notably, K-pop sensation Lisa of Blackpink donned Louis Vuitton panties that sparked controversy due to their resemblance to Rosa Parks, igniting discussions about cultural sensitivity and fashion’s role in social commentary .
Simultaneously, celebrities like Sabrina Carpenter and Natasha Lyonne showcased variations of the trend. Carpenter’s no-pants ensemble and Lyonne’s sheer striped maxi dress with visible high-waisted underwear highlighted the versatility and boldness of the style .
A Trend with Historical Roots
The “no trousers” trend isn’t entirely new. Fashion houses like Miu Miu previously introduced beaded silk panties on the runway, and models such as Kendall Jenner have famously embraced the look at past Met Galas . Bella Hadid also contributed to the trend’s resurgence by featuring micro shorts in her fragrance campaign, reinforcing the style’s presence in both high fashion and commercial spheres .
Cultural Implications and Critiques
While the trend garners attention for its boldness, it also faces criticism. Some fashion commentators argue that the pantless look, under the guise of non-binary or gender-fluid fashion, often perpetuates narrow beauty standards and lacks genuine inclusivity . The juxtaposition of the trend against the Met Gala’s theme of celebrating Black style further complicates its reception, prompting debates about authenticity and representation in fashion.
